I'm with you, Swede Lake trail is doable. I've been back to the Alphabet hills several times with the Argo. If I remember right its about 5 hrs with the Argo to Media Mt. Pretty rough trail. Once you cross the Middle fork of the Gulkana and get to Media MT you can go anywhere, unrestricted. The crossing is no problem. Lots of trails in the back country too--you can get to Dicky Lake. The Fish Lake trail is a good one too. I've traveled it in the Argo as well. Once you climb out of the valley bottom its all on top and good going to the Gakona. Good Bear hunting!!! I've never been all the way to the Gakona---once on top you can see a long way as your above tree line, and you can actually see the trail for miles. Neat country!!!
